Here are the top selling artists in the US - at least those over 60 million albums sold - courtesy of the RIAA. Garth Brooks has sold more albums than anyone but the Beatles and Elvis.

Artist Certified Units in Millions
BEATLES, THE 170
PRESLEY, ELVIS 118.5
BROOKS, GARTH 116
LED ZEPPELIN 109.5
EAGLES 91
JOEL, BILLY 79.5
PINK FLOYD 73.5
STREISAND, BARBRA 71
JOHN, ELTON 69.5
AC/DC 68
ROLLING STONES, THE 66
STRAIT, GEORGE 65.5
AEROSMITH 65.5
MADONNA 63
SPRINGSTEEN, BRUCE 62.5
CAREY, MARIAH 61.5
JACKSON, MICHAEL 60.5
